Julie M. Benz (born May 1, 1972) is an American actress, best known for her role as Rita Bennett on Dexter, for which she won the 2006 Satellite Award for Best Actress in a Supporting Role in a Series, Mini-Series or Motion Picture Made for Television. Benz was born in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. She competed in the 1988 U.S. Championships in junior ice dancing with her skating partner David Schilling, finishing in 13th place. At age 15, Benz was told by an acting coach that she would never succeed as an actress. Her first movie role was a small speaking part in “The Black Cat” segment of the Dario Argento/George A. Romero horror movie Two Evil Eyes (1990). Her subsequent roles include an unaired Aaron Spelling television pilot Cross Town Traffic. She starred in another unaired TV pilot called Empire in 1995. She had an uncredited role in Black Sheep and appearances in Diagnosis: Murder, Sliders and The Single Guy.
